May 19, 2014 | Israeli company Mobileye, which develops smart-vision-based safety solutions for automobiles, has filed with the SEC to hold an IPO on NYSE. According to the Wall Street Journal, the company will attempt to raise up to $1 billion at a company value of $3.5-5 billion.
